NTPC Partners with IRFU to Promote Rugby in India

Bengaluru, September 22, 2025: NTPC Ltd., India’s largest integrated power utility, has
entered into an agreement with the Indian Rugby Football Union (IRFU) to support the
promotion and development of rugby in India.

The Memorandum of Agreement (MoA) was signed by Shri V. Jayanarayanan, Chief General
Manager (HR/CSR/LA/R&R), NTPC and Shri Gerald Prabhu, Hon. Secretary, IRFU. The
programme aims to strengthen training, development, and capacity building of Indian Rugby teams, creating opportunities for young athletes to excel at national and international platforms.

Through this initiative, NTPC reaffirms its commitment to empowering youth and nurturing
sporting talent. The collaboration with IRFU is a step towards broadening the scope of
sporting disciplines supported by NTPC, ensuring wider participation and promoting a
culture of fitness, teamwork, and excellence.

In addition to this new partnership, NTPC has also been actively supporting the growth of
archery in India since 2018 and recently signed an agreement with the Archery Association
of India (AAI) to extend financial support of ₹2,420 lakh over the next four years for the
promotion and development of archery across the country.

NTPC Ltd. is Indias largest integrated power utility, contributing one-fourth of the India’s
power requirements and has an installed capacity of 83 GW, with an additional capacity of
30.90 GW under construction, including 13.3 GW of renewable energy capacity. The
company is committed to achieving 60 GW of renewable energy capacity by 2032,
strengthening India’s Net Zero goals.

With a diverse portfolio of thermal, hydro, solar, and wind power plants, NTPC is dedicated
to delivering reliable, affordable, and sustainable electricity to the nation. The company is
committed to adopting best practices, fostering innovation, and embracing clean energy
technologies for a greener future.

Along with power generation, NTPC has ventured into various new business areas, including
e-mobility, battery storage, pumped hydro storage, waste-to-energy, nuclear power, and
green hydrogen solutions. It has also participated in the bidding for power distribution of
Union Territories.
